www.ipernity.com/help/faq/album (scroll down to "Downloading an entire album")
Also it seems to late now, it is a very bad idea to have your only backup online, especially on a service that you can't control. Better is to pay a little money for some clean webspace and host from there. A way in between is to use a hoster like SmugMug for pictures, but again, always with local backup of your files!
